Block

#16,511,456
Block Number
16,511,456 @ 09/25/2023, 10:48:40
Status
Finalized
ID
0x00fbf1e07b8c8ae002a5e48afeb623ba1cd74c49ebf071f28936e46e1a6d006b
Transactions
Gas Used
10364208/29912197 (34.65% Used)
Total Score
1,610,167,781 (+99)
Rewards
31.09 VTHO